Postal code 91901 is used by homes and businesses in and around Alpine, California, and covers 233.2 square kilometers. About 0.6 square kilometers of this postal code falls within a USDA exclusion zone. By percentage, about 0.2% of zip code area 91901 is ineligible for rural development USDA home loans.

Here are a couple of true facts about Alpine, California:
1. Alpine is a census-designated place (CDP) in San Diego County with a population of around 14,000 people as per the latest estimated figures.
2. The city is known for its stunning natural beauty and proximity to Cleveland National Forest, which attracts tourists for outdoor recreational activities like hiking, camping, and birdwatching.
